Add style d3 js bookshelf

There is certainly a limitation to scripts, as the final rendered html page will contain both. Fiber, carbs,sugars,display shelf,potassium,vitamins and minerals. Affordable and search from millions of royalty free images, photos and vectors. There are myriad ways you can transform a boring bookcase into one that really stands out. You can prop small pieces on the shelves and even hang larger pieces like i do on the shelves themselves for an english library look. Adding the tallest object first helps establish the scale of your. We use event delegation to keep event listening efficient, we use function debouncing to limit the number a times a given method can be used, use javascript loaders to load only the resources we need, and so on. D3s operation on selection are versatile likeattr that it takes a value, or a function with the data passed on. Its primarily used in modern browsers, which can manipulate scalable vector graphics svg, for data visualization what the user sees on the web page.

Add rules to stylesheets with javascript david walsh blog. Youll explore dozens of realworld examples in fullcolor, including force and network diagrams, workflow illustrations, geospatial constructions, and more. You can add animations and other features in a similar fashion. I wanted to set few style parameters based on the current selection. It is much easier to add and remove style properties from a style rule in css as opposed to adding and removing lines of javascript. Sep 04, 2014 since were using so much javascript in our web applications these days, were looking for more ways to keep them fast. To use this post in context, consider it with the others in the blog or just download the the book as a pdf epub or mobi. Wallpaper is a great way to spruce up the inside of a bookshelf. Stack larger books 24 high, lean some books vertical, use bookends for smaller reading books. Use a couple of rolls of heavy duty wrapping paper and some mod podge to transform the back panel of a bookcase. Pair with the add on unit to expand your storage options. May 31, 2016 youll have the perfect place to take a shelfie. Ill definitely be picking up a few of the bookshelf books too, asap.

D3 does not come with predefined visualizations like bar and piecharts. A variation of the example bar chart using a slightly more d. D3 library web server editor web browser d3 library. And in some cases it does turn out to be faster table column widths was my canonical example. Id love to win the learning jquery book, so that i can add dynamics to my websites, and future web apps.

But dont just go for any booksthis isnt the place for worn paperbacks or your old college textbooks. In the process of setting it up, i realized it relies heavily on knex. Even though style is an attribute, you dont edit style using attr. Theyre the perfect solution to a blank wall, lending a sense of height and space. Heres how we tackled ashleys bookshelves during the makeover. This blog is a place for presenting information from the books d3 tips and tricks, leaflet tips and tricks and raspberry pi.

All you have to do is unzip the downloaded folder, look for d3. Since d3 is opensource, the source code is available to download on the d3 website. There are some libraries built on top of it that provide numerous off theshelf charts in. Before you get started, gather lots of things in a variety of finishes, shapes.

Second, place your items that take up the most amount of space large vases, trays, boxes, and groups of books. It can add color and pattern and, depending on what style you choose, highlight items on the shelves. By adding attributes to a rect or any other svg element, you bring it to life. I try to implement windows like interface for my d3 based project, but i have strange problem, when i add class attr to div and then try to control window position via left, right they are just ignored by d3 and style tag become empty for window div all i need universal function to add and control windows position. Mar 09, 2016 somewhere along the way i stumbled across bookshelf. I use nicelooking books magazinerack style to hide the stacks behind them, creating a visual divider at the entrance to my bedroom, but im tired of it looking like a bookstore. Before we start, youll need the following components. Embedding is fairly simple, using the html tag you can embed any native html content and scripts. Contribute to kohaalohavirtual bookshelf development by creating an account on github. Have a variety of books, framed photos or art, baskets, boxes, trays and sculptural objects, plants, vases. Styling a bookshelf is a little bit science and a little bit art.

To use this post in context, consider it with the others in the blog or. Apr 07, 2014 take a deep breath and maybe that cookie. D3 is my favourite visualization platform, though the learning curve is steeper because it is about selections, data mapping and transformation close to the dom. In a nutshell, to style elements directly using javascript, the first step is to access the element. See all the photos of this creatively styled san francisco home here. You can leave these to the last minute, as they are the finishing touches rather than the backbone of your design. Here, ill walk you through my first encounter with these modules. The data you input into the script can then easily form the type of style and attribute that is required in the visualization of that particular set of data. Easy to use, works with complex, nested, related queries, and sorts results all included. Adding that last layer to a room means arranging and styling surfaces like windowsills, tabletops, and especially empty bookshelves. If you are just starting out with d3 you will appreciate the well organized api docs and. Oct 18, 2015 adding that last layer to a room means arranging and styling surfaces like windowsills, tabletops, and especially empty bookshelves.

Yes, bookcases are utilitarian by providing muchneeded storage, but they also add a major style statement to any room. How can i add style to a plain bookcase back panel. Because so many different things can be hiding inside of style maybe the stroke width, or the fill, or the opacity, etc it gets its very own method. Somewhere along the way i stumbled across bookshelf. Bostick provides an example of how to add a div to the body element. A primer the following post is a portion of the d3 tips and tricks book which is free to download. Look for volumes with decorative spines or covers in lovely hues we like a mix of new and vintage. One of the best things that i like about d3 is the ridiculous amount of awesome demos available online and last night i have stumbled on an excel sheet with 1,4 examples of data visualizations with d3.

Feb 01, 2017 bookshelves are a great way to express yourself and add some character to a room. First, gather everything you might might want to use. Lucy took examples that appeared in the book, broke them into pieces, in the style of labs we have in our cs courses and added additional information and questions to facilitate understanding. Here are a few more ideas to add style to your bookcase back panel. The d3 starter unit comes with four adjustable steel shelves in your choice of white or grey. Its also a wonderful and costeffective way to give a functional piece of furniture a totally new look. You can change them however and how many ever times you want to, until you find the perfect style. And with your own artful arrangement, you get to add your stamp of personality. Mar 09, 2018 the back panel is a great opportunity to add style, color and interest to a plain bookcase. To draw an arc, lets first add the following svg tag in our html documents. Jsdoc theme used by, the homepage of the bookshelf. Suppose we want to create a visualization that maps the grades for an exam as points along a horizontal line. Our handy queryselector method from earlier is quite helpful here.

In an effort to provide a permanent resource to the question are there any books you recommend. Apr 27, 2018 hello everyone, this week i invite you into my living you to show you a few simple tips on how to style a bookshelf. Create a functional and balanced display by spotlighting your favorite things with these 5 tips from studio mcgee. Jul 27, 2018 introduce the d3 library to your project folder. An introduction to data visualization with the mighty d3. Brass details and leveling feet keep things classy and pragmatic. The book opens by explaining that d3 data driven documents is an open source javascript library that manipulates html documents via the document object model dom. It is written in javascript, uses svg for the graphics, css for display and layout, and dom to embed the visualizations with the web page. This tutorial was prepared by wellesley student, lucy shen 17, while she was learning d3. The second step is just to find the css property you care about and give it a value.

Pair with the addon unit to expand your storage options. If you want to contribute to bookshelf youll usually want to report an issue or submit a pullrequest. Jan 26, 2010 in an effort to provide a permanent resource to the question are there any books you recommend. Artwork definitely incorporate artwork into your shelf scheme. Comment below or drop by our forums they are actually the same thing. For this purpose the online repository is available on github. How to style your bookshelf like a pro one kings lane. In the case of bookshelf, its clearly designed to make it as easy as. The easiest way to install it is to cut pieces of foam core so that they fit snuggly between the shelves, then glue the paper to the foam core instead of directly to the back of the shelf. Nov 03, 2016 bookshelves are a huge focal point in a room and if you just randomly throw in things, it can quickly look like a cluttered mess. Before you add even a single tome, we suggest giving your shelf vignette a little heightthis could be a tall, slender vase, a sculptural glass hurricane, or a beautiful ceramic ginger jar.

D3 s operation on selection are versatile likeattr that it takes a value, or a function with the data passed on. Today im sharing my tips on how to style a bookshelf as well as a styling class that will teach you everything you need to know to get a gorgeous shelf. Hello everyone, this week i invite you into my living you to show you a few simple tips on how to style a bookshelf. It had slowly gone out of date, so now ive bought it back up to date with new version of books, some new favorites, and some old classics. How to style your bookshelf like a pro filed under. D3 is a javascript library for visualizing data with html, svg, and css.

693 313 745 838 1222 1335 532 569 797 1141 634 163 114 367 145 1471 1530 1168 168 578 608 254 225 342 1531 497 1022 643 151 964 246 514 281 515 1085 1576 607 276 1338 241 1421 909 5 1013 1463 426 772 656 1415